Output ef6d868d3d8c99204952db32485d26dcdfb7b0aa179626e82d42cad022deae1a:2

value
3951532499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81628c741ff3ff726d1fa7a9a64b2255cf66a2f7 OP_EQUAL
address
3DV99a1RNdRTBKidEv7g8rJZKTUUz9Wx2j
transaction
ef6d868d3d8c99204952db32485d26dcdfb7b0aa179626e82d42cad022deae1a
spent
true